My brother owns a Sawtootth G4 with 1.2 GHz Sonnet processor upgrade. At this moment, he uses the original AGP 16 MB VRAM graphics card.
Is this Mac fast enough for VHS and TV capturing or will he have frame drops?

yea it should be fine, video capture and whatnot is much more CPU intensive than GPU, and the 1.2 is more than enough. Now, you might not be able to capture to divx or some compressed format in real time.
